1 Models
These operating instructions relate to various models. The functions and operation
are virtually identical. You can find out which model you have from the identification
plate. Further information can be found in the Technical Data (see last page).
Model
Main characteristics
AD 200
Humidity switch below the regeneration air outlet
AD 300
Humidity switch to the right of the regeneration air outlet
AD 400
No humidity switch
